Reflection experience with a Chilean biology teacher about his teaching practice
Abstract
Teaching practices, due to their contextual nature and particular form of implementation, can favor or limit learning in the school context. From this perspective, a case study is designed that delves into the content of the reflection about the teaching practice of a biology teacher in service. To this end, the teacher makes a critical observation of his practice, commenting on all those teaching situations that concern him. Each commented observation was deepened through a focused interview. The information from the commented observations and focused interviews was analyzed with the Atlas-ti 8.0 software. This revealed teaching concerns regarding education, consequences and implications for student learning and two teaching difficulties in Biology, which were: the use of questions and the teaching explanation. The scope of reflection as a source of professional knowledge is discussed.
